CentOS 7是一款基于Red Hat Enterprise Linux (RHEL)源代码构建的开源操作系统,以其稳定性、安全性和可靠性而闻名。它是许多企业和个人用户的服务器操作系统之一。从多个方面详细介绍CentOS 7 64位操作系统。
1. 安全性
CentOS 7注重安全性,采用了多种安全措施来保护系统免受恶意攻击。CentOS 7提供了强大的防火墙工具,如Firewalld和iptables,可以轻松配置和管理网络访问控制。CentOS 7支持SELinux(Security-Enhanced Linux),它通过强制访问控制和安全上下文机制,提供了额外的安全层。CentOS 7还定期发布安全更新,以修复已知漏洞和提高系统的整体安全性。
2. 软件包管理
CentOS 7使用RPM(Red Hat Package Manager)作为软件包管理工具,它允许用户轻松安装、升级和删除软件包。CentOS 7的软件仓库中包含了大量的软件包,涵盖了各种应用需求。用户可以使用yum命令从软件仓库中获取所需的软件包,并自动解决依赖关系。CentOS 7还支持源码编译安装,使用户可以根据自己的需求定制软件。
3. 系统管理
CentOS 7提供了丰富的系统管理工具,使管理员能够轻松管理和监控系统。其中,systemd是CentOS 7的默认初始化系统,它提供了一种更快速、更简单的启动过程,并支持并行启动服务。CentOS 7还提供了一套命令行工具,如systemctl和journalctl,用于管理系统服务和查看系统日志。CentOS 7还支持Web界面工具,如Webmin和Cockpit,使管理员能够通过浏览器进行系统管理。
4. 虚拟化和容器化
CentOS 7提供了广泛的虚拟化和容器化技术支持。KVM(Kernel-based Virtual Machine)是CentOS 7的默认虚拟化解决方案,它允许用户在物理服务器上创建和管理虚拟机。CentOS 7还支持Docker容器技术,用户可以使用Docker轻松创建、部署和管理应用程序容器。这些虚拟化和容器化技术使用户能够更高效地利用硬件资源,并提供了更好的应用程序隔离性和可移植性。
5. 网络功能
CentOS 7提供了丰富的网络功能,使用户能够构建和管理复杂的网络环境。CentOS 7支持网络团队(Network Teaming),可以将多个网络接口绑定成一个逻辑接口,提供负载均衡和容错能力。CentOS 7还支持网络隔离(Network Namespace),允许用户在同一物理主机上创建多个独立的网络栈。CentOS 7还支持IPv6,使用户能够适应未来互联网的发展。
6. 性能优化
CentOS 7通过多项性能优化措施提供了出色的性能。其中,CentOS 7使用了的内核版本,提供了更好的硬件支持和性能改进。CentOS 7还采用了XFS文件系统作为默认文件系统,它具有高性能和可靠性。CentOS 7还支持透明大页(Transparent Huge Pages)和NUMA(Non-Uniform Memory Access)等技术,进一步提升了系统的性能。
CentOS 7是一款功能强大、稳定可靠的操作系统,适用于各种服务器环境。它提供了丰富的安全性、软件包管理、系统管理、虚拟化和容器化、网络功能以及性能优化特性。无论是企业用户还是个人用户,CentOS 7都是一个值得信赖的选择。
文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/105639.html<